The following are upcoming changes to the Surfsight API may impact your use of the service.

  • AI-12/AI-14 Connection Error Response Update


    Currently, our system returns a “500 Internal Server Error” when the AI-12/AI-14 connections between the tunnel and a device is lost due to a 30-second device timeout. We will be changing this to return a “417 Expectation Failed” status code for the following endpoints:

    • /devices/{imei}/cameras/{cameraId}/snapshot

    • /devices/{imei}/recording-ranges

  • Error Handling for partner-bulk-add-devices


    We will be adding validations and specific error messages for device assignment failures. This includes a new error code (1007) and the message ("Device already assigned to this organization") when attempting to add a device already belonging to the specified organization. The existing error (1001) and message ("Device already assigned") will be returned if the device is assigned elsewhere.

  • IMEI Validation for Audit Logs


    We will be implementing IMEI validation. If you attempt to retrieve audit logs using an invalid or non-existent IMEI, the system will return a “404 Not Found” error along with an informative message. Currently, an “Incorrect 200 OK” response is returned in such cases.

  • Retiring APIs


    We will be sunsetting the email notification on or before September 2025. After this service is discontinued, the following APIs will be retired and might lead to breaking changes:

    • /rpc-send-alarms-report: 'Sends interval report to recipients'

    • /alarms: 'Create alarm'

    • /subscription: This function is used to save the GPS details of a given edge ID

    • /v1.1/devices/{serialNumber}/virtual-event': Triggers a given device to generate a

      virtual event

These changes will be implemented in the release scheduled for August 2025.

We understand that these changes may cause some disruption to your workflow, and we apologize for any inconvenience. If you have any questions or concerns, please reach out to your Technical Account Manager.

Thank you for your understanding and continued support.

NOTE: Lytx, Inc. owns the LYTX and SURFSIGHT trademarks and other related trademarks and logos. The TM or SM refer to a trademark or service mark, respectively, used by Lytx, Inc. The ® symbol refers to a trademark registered in the USA and elsewhere.